American Airlines has temporarily paused its hiring of new pilots until December. The decision is due to the airline’s reevaluation of its growth plans for the year amid a weaker financial outlook for the second quarter. Existing pilots are unaffected, however some who had been offered conditional jobs may not start until after the hiring freeze. The pause will help the carrier optimize its capacity and align growth plans to the current airline needs.
